  1.1                          A bill for an act 
  1.2             relating to capital improvements; authorizing the 
  1.3             issuance of trunk highway bonds; appropriating money 
  1.4             to reconstruct segment of U.S. Highway 10. 
  1.5   BE IT ENACTED BY THE LEGISLATURE OF THE STATE OF MINNESOTA: 
  1.6      Section 1.  [U.S. HIGHWAY 10 RECONSTRUCTION; 
  1.7   APPROPRIATION.] 
  1.8      $5,000,000 is appropriated from the bond proceeds account 
  1.9   in the trunk highway fund to the commissioner of transportation 
  1.10  for completing plans and specifications for the reconstruction 
  1.11  of marked U.S. Highway 10 from its intersection with Round Lake 
  1.12  Boulevard in the city of Coon Rapids to its intersection with 
  1.13  the Sherburne-Anoka county line in the city of Ramsey and is 
  1.14  available to conduct all necessary planning and public 
  1.15  involvement actions, environmental impact studies, and 
  1.16  alternative analyses.  Plans for marked U.S. Highway 10 must 
  1.17  include all necessary improvements to appropriate segments of 
  1.18  marked trunk highway 169 and related county and city highways 
  1.19  and streets and infrastructure and must provide for future 
  1.20  regional facilities such as new river crossings and transit 
  1.21  facilities. 
  1.22     Sec. 2.  [BOND SALE.] 
  1.23     To provide the money appropriated in section 1 from the 
  1.24  trunk highway fund, the commissioner of finance shall sell and 
  1.25  issue trunk highway bonds for the purposes stated in Minnesota 
  2.1   Statutes, section 167.51, subdivision 1, in an aggregate 
  2.2   principal amount up to $5,000,000 in the manner and on the 
  2.3   conditions prescribed by Minnesota Statutes, sections 167.50 and 
  2.4   167.51, and by the Minnesota Constitution, article XIV, section 
  2.5   11.  The proceeds of the bonds, except accrued interest and any 
  2.6   premium received from the sale of the bonds, must be deposited 
  2.7   in the bond proceeds account in the trunk highway fund. 
  2.8      Sec. 3.  [EFFECTIVE DATE.] 
  2.9      Sections 1 and 2 are effective the day following final 
  2.10  enactment.
